AgencyCondo Insurance Facts You Should Know
Did you know, according to the Community Association Institute, the number of community associations in the U.S., including homeowners associations, condo communities and cooperatives, grew from approximately 222,500 in 2000 to 333,600 in 2014, with condo communities representing up to 45%.
